JC Mateo (formerly Jeff Cobb) has departed WWE after less than a year, and according to WrestleVotes, AEW could have interest in signing him due to his previous work with the company and ongoing relationships with their talent. Mateo worked for AEW between 2020 and 2022, appearing as an enforcer for Chris Jericho and later in NJPW crossover appearances, before previously turning down an AEW deal to continue with New Japan and eventually sign with WWE.

According to Wrestling Observer's Bryan Alvarez, there is internal belief within WWE that Kairi Sane could appear at Backlash this Saturday to conclude her storyline with IYO SKY and Asuka, despite being released as part of WWE's post-WrestleMania cuts. WWE sources reportedly feel there is a better than 50% chance Sane shows up to finish the storyline, which had her caught between Asuka and SKY before her release.

Jonathan Coachman criticized WWE's handling of The New Day's exit in an "emergency wrestling take" posted on social media, calling the company's practice of asking talent to renegotiate existing contracts "a problem" and "a slippery slope." Coachman stated that he never heard of Vince McMahon asking talent to renegotiate deals during his time with WWE, and warned that this approach could lead to more talent departures if it continues.

WrestleVotes has debunked rumors that Triple H has backstage heat with LA Knight or doesn't like him personally. According to WrestleVotes, Knight's consistent presence on WWE programming and regular character positioning throughout Triple H's creative leadership contradicts claims that personal issues are holding Knight back from the world title level.

Val Venis made a provocative claim on Twitter, stating that his "jockstrap is a bigger draw than Sami Zayn on any given night." The comment is part of Venis' recent pattern of criticizing wrestlers over political messaging, having previously gone after Brody King and Mick Foley, and continues a long-running beef between Venis and Zayn stemming from their opposing political views.

Nick LoPiccolo claims he was involved behind the scenes in Drew McIntyre's WWE Undisputed World Championship win over Cody Rhodes in their 3 Stages of Hell match overseas earlier this year. Speaking on BodySlam.net's podcast, LoPiccolo clarified he didn't book the match or make the final decision, but played a role in the process through conversations, positioning, and timing that occur on the business side of wrestling.

Zelina Vega took to Twitter to address a fake AI-generated video that falsely depicts her making emotional comments about her WWE release, claiming she felt humiliated and had no warning. Vega clarified that she never made those statements and urged people not to believe the video, stating "There's a weird AI video of me going around talking about my release. Don't fall for this crap please." She also mentioned that her attempts to report and remove the fake video were unsuccessful.
